Columbia's Cooking!

Healthy Cooking Classes

Brook Harmon, MS, RD, LD

Take time to pamper yourself while improving your health.  Taught by dietitians, our classes show you the why's and how's of cooking delicious meals with a healthy twist.  Classes include instruction in the principles of a healthy diet as well as the opportunity to prepare and eat meals designed with good living in mind.  Our team of instructors helps take the guess work out of choosing and preparing foods full of flavor as well as good nutrition.
